Book Review: The Madman's Daughter by Megan Shepherd.

The Madman's Daughter (The Madman's Daughter, #1)The Madman's Daughter by Megan Shepherd.
Book Summary: In the darkest places, even love is deadly.

Sixteen-year-old Juliet Moreau has built a life for herself in London—working as a maid, attending church on Sundays, and trying not to think about the scandal that ruined her life. After all, no one ever proved the rumors about her father's gruesome experiments. But when she learns he is alive and continuing his work on a remote tropical island, she is determined to find out if the accusations are true.

Accompanied by her father's handsome young assistant, Montgomery, and an enigmatic castaway, Edward—both of whom she is deeply drawn to—Juliet travels to the island, only to discover the depths of her father's madness: He has experimented on animals so that they resemble, speak, and behave as humans. And worse, one of the creatures has turned violent and is killing the island's inhabitants. Torn between horror and scientific curiosity, Juliet knows she must end her father's dangerous experiments and escape her jungle prison before it's too late. Yet as the island falls into chaos, she discovers the extent of her father's genius—and madness—in her own blood.

Inspired by H. G. Wells's classic The Island of Dr. Moreau, The Madman's Daughter is a dark and breathless Gothic thriller about the secrets we'll do anything to know and the truths we'll go to any lengths to protect.

Okay okay character discussions

Juliet- She was a likable main character, opposing sexism the whole entire time. She seems a bit too stubborn, though, and sometimes really desperate. She's brave but not really brave, and very, very.. brusque. But still a likable protagonist.

Edward- You see, when he first came in I just knew that it was going to be a love triangle. Well then. At first, I abhorred him for ruining the perfect relationship between Juliet and Montgomery, but... Well, Edward is a complex character.

Montgomery- He. Is. Hot. omg. When he first got introduced to the story, I got really excited since I knew that the book was about to get even better than it already was. Montgomery is a kind, caring, and composed man. He keeps his secrets and does what he does for the good of others. He's a true gentleman.
